The main purpose of going to Franschhoek is to eat in some of the fabulous restaurants. Apart from that there is not a lot else to do and it can be very hot making it uncomfortable just to walk around the village. If self catering there are very good grocery stores including Woolworths Food and a relatively new and modern Checkers. There is also a large Pick n Pay but it is a much lower standard than the other two which are more up market.

We love Franschhoek and could easily have stayed longer. We love wandering along Huguenot Street with its many shops and small restaurants and the market on Saturdays and Sundays. We visited Haute Cabriere, Mont Rochelle and Mullineux & Leeu. We enjoyed an excellent lunch in all and had the best wine tasting in Mullineux & Leeu. On the way out we had “high tea” (at 10.30 am) in Orangerie at Le Lude which was quite amazing

Loved Franschhoek but 2 or 3 nights here would probably be enough as town is lovely but small. A great base for doing the winre tram and visiting the various wineries but many can also be reached just as easiliy from Stellenbosch which seemed a little livelier and more going on. Liked the market with drinks and music.
Drivers take note the pass into Franschhoek (the R45 from the R43 or R321) is closed 0900-1700 weekdays until the end of Feb 2024!

Franschoek is a gem! Fabulous places to stay, a most beautiful Main Street with so much character, beautiful shops and restaurants, and the Wine Tram. This runs like clockwork and is a perfect way to visit several wine estates without needing to use your car. The estates are fabulous and you stop as long as you like, hopping on the next tram when you are ready!

The wineries around Franschhoek were lovely. Would also recommend a visit to the Pigcasso winery - I know this seems weird for those there for the wine and food but for some reason the place is very nice and chill. If you are in town on Sunday, the markets were great and you could get coffee and listen to music.
I would suggest hiring a car particularly if your hotel is not in the main street. But there is a tram which takes you to the different vineyards and seemed very regular.
As to vineyards, we had a lovely breakfast at Boschedal winery.
